Uses of Interface
org.forgerock.opendj.ldap.messages.ExtendedRequest
-
Packages that use ExtendedRequest Package Description org.forgerock.opendj.io Classes and interfaces providing I/O functionality.org.forgerock.opendj.ldap Classes and interfaces for core types including connections, entries, and attributes.org.forgerock.opendj.ldap.messages Classes and interfaces for core LDAP requests/responses.org.opends.server.api Contains a number of API declarations for use throughout the Directory Server.org.opends.server.core Contains various classes that comprise the core of the Directory Server codebase.org.opends.server.loggers Contains implementations of Directory Server access, error, and debug loggers. -
-
Uses of ExtendedRequest in org.forgerock.opendj.io
Methods in org.forgerock.opendj.io with parameters of type ExtendedRequest Modifier and Type Method Description voidLdapWriter. writeExtendedRequest(int messageID, ExtendedRequest<?> request)Writes the provided extended request. -
Uses of ExtendedRequest in org.forgerock.opendj.ldap
Methods in org.forgerock.opendj.ldap with parameters of type ExtendedRequest Modifier and Type Method Description <R extends ExtendedResult>
RAbstractAsynchronousConnection. extendedRequest(ExtendedRequest<R> request, IntermediateResponseHandler handler)<R extends ExtendedResult>
RAbstractConnection. extendedRequest(ExtendedRequest<R> request)<R extends ExtendedResult>
RAbstractConnectionWrapper. extendedRequest(ExtendedRequest<R> request)Requests that the Directory Server performs the provided extended request.<R extends ExtendedResult>
RAbstractConnectionWrapper. extendedRequest(ExtendedRequest<R> request, IntermediateResponseHandler handler)Requests that the Directory Server performs the provided extended request, optionally listening for any intermediate responses.<R extends ExtendedResult>
RConnection. extendedRequest(ExtendedRequest<R> request)Requests that the Directory Server performs the provided extended request.<R extends ExtendedResult>
RConnection. extendedRequest(ExtendedRequest<R> request, IntermediateResponseHandler handler)Requests that the Directory Server performs the provided extended request, optionally listening for any intermediate responses.default <R extends ExtendedResult>
Single<R>LdapClientSocket. extendedRequest(ExtendedRequest<R> request)Requests that the Directory Server performs the provided extended request.<R extends ExtendedResult>
LdapPromise<R>AbstractConnection. extendedRequestAsync(ExtendedRequest<R> request)<R extends ExtendedResult>
LdapPromise<R>AbstractConnectionWrapper. extendedRequestAsync(ExtendedRequest<R> request)Asynchronously performs the provided extended request in the Directory Server.<R extends ExtendedResult>
LdapPromise<R>AbstractConnectionWrapper. extendedRequestAsync(ExtendedRequest<R> request, IntermediateResponseHandler intermediateResponseHandler)Asynchronously performs the provided extended request in the Directory Server.<R extends ExtendedResult>
LdapPromise<R>AbstractSynchronousConnection. extendedRequestAsync(ExtendedRequest<R> request, IntermediateResponseHandler intermediateResponseHandler)<R extends ExtendedResult>
LdapPromise<R>Connection. extendedRequestAsync(ExtendedRequest<R> request)Asynchronously performs the provided extended request in the Directory Server.<R extends ExtendedResult>
LdapPromise<R>Connection. extendedRequestAsync(ExtendedRequest<R> request, IntermediateResponseHandler intermediateResponseHandler)Asynchronously performs the provided extended request in the Directory Server. -
Uses of ExtendedRequest in org.forgerock.opendj.ldap.messages
Classes in org.forgerock.opendj.ldap.messages with type parameters of type ExtendedRequest Modifier and Type Class Description classAbstractExtendedRequest<ER extends ExtendedRequest<S>,S extends ExtendedResult>An abstract Extended request which can be used as the basis for implementing new Extended operations.interfaceExtendedRequestDecoder<R extends ExtendedRequest<S>,S extends ExtendedResult>A factory interface for decoding a generic extended request as an extended request of specific type.Subinterfaces of ExtendedRequest in org.forgerock.opendj.ldap.messages Modifier and Type Interface Description interfaceCancelExtendedRequestThe cancel extended request as defined in RFC 3909.interfaceGenericExtendedRequestA generic Extended request which should be used for unsupported extended operations.interfacePasswordModifyExtendedRequestThe password modify extended request as defined in RFC 3062.interfaceStartTlsExtendedRequestThe start TLS extended request as defined in RFC 4511.interfaceWhoAmIExtendedRequestThe who am I extended request as defined in RFC 4532.Classes in org.forgerock.opendj.ldap.messages that implement ExtendedRequest Modifier and Type Class Description classAbstractExtendedRequest<ER extends ExtendedRequest<S>,S extends ExtendedResult>An abstract Extended request which can be used as the basis for implementing new Extended operations.Methods in org.forgerock.opendj.ldap.messages that return ExtendedRequest Modifier and Type Method Description ExtendedRequest<S>ExtendedRequest. addControl(Control control)ExtendedRequest<S>ExtendedRequest. addControls(Iterable<? extends Control> controls)Methods in org.forgerock.opendj.ldap.messages with parameters of type ExtendedRequest Modifier and Type Method Description RExtendedRequestDecoder. decodeExtendedRequest(ExtendedRequest<?> request, DecodeOptions options)Decodes the provided extended operation request as anExtendedRequestof typeR.RAbstractRequestVisitor. visitRequest(P p, ExtendedRequest<?> request)RRequestVisitor. visitRequest(P p, ExtendedRequest<?> request)Visits anExtendedrequest.Constructors in org.forgerock.opendj.ldap.messages with parameters of type ExtendedRequest Constructor Description AbstractExtendedRequest(ExtendedRequest<S> extendedRequest)Creates a new extended request that is an exact copy of the provided request. -
Uses of ExtendedRequest in org.opends.server.api
Methods in org.opends.server.api with parameters of type ExtendedRequest Modifier and Type Method Description protected Flowable<Response>TypedProtocolOpFilter. filterExtended(org.forgerock.services.context.Context context, ExtendedRequest<?> request, RequestHandler next)Forwards the request to the next handler in the chain.protected Flowable<Response>TypedRequestFilter. filterExtended(org.forgerock.services.context.Context context, ExtendedRequest<?> request, RequestHandler next)Filters extended requests and their responses.protected voidTypedProtocolOpFilter. filterExtendedResponse(org.forgerock.services.context.Context context, ExtendedRequest<?> request, Response response)Implements the behavior for all the responses of a ExtendedRequest.protected Flowable<Response>TypedRequestHandler. handleExtended(org.forgerock.services.context.Context context, ExtendedRequest<?> request)Implements the specific behavior for all ExtendedRequest.Flowable<Response>TypedRequestHandler. visitRequest(org.forgerock.services.context.Context context, ExtendedRequest<?> request) -
Uses of ExtendedRequest in org.opends.server.core
Constructors in org.opends.server.core with parameters of type ExtendedRequest Constructor Description ExtendedOperation(org.forgerock.services.context.Context context, ExtendedRequest<?> extendedRequest)Creates a new extended operation with the provided information. -
Uses of ExtendedRequest in org.opends.server.loggers
Methods in org.opends.server.loggers with parameters of type ExtendedRequest Modifier and Type Method Description static voidAccessLogger. logExtendedRequest(RequestContext context, ExtendedRequest<?> request)Writes a message to the access logger with information about the provided extended request.voidAccessLogPublisher. logExtendedRequest(RequestContext context, ExtendedRequest<?> request)Writes a message to the access logger with information about the extended request.voidTextAccessLogPublisher. logExtendedRequest(RequestContext context, ExtendedRequest<?> request)static voidAccessLogger. logExtendedResult(RequestContext context, ExtendedRequest<?> request, Result result)Writes a message to the access logger with information about the provided extended result.voidAccessLogPublisher. logExtendedResult(RequestContext context, ExtendedRequest<?> request, Result result)Writes a message to the access logger with information about the extended result.voidTextAccessLogPublisher. logExtendedResult(RequestContext context, ExtendedRequest<?> request, Result result)
-